Herman, zis Stillheid Van Lin

Herman, zis Stillheid Van Lin is a Baroque artist. 2 works are cataloged here, principally at Brukenthal National Museum.

Herman Van Lin's paintings often featured intense battle scenes. One interesting aspect of his work is the pairing of paintings, like "Luptă lângă o cetate" and its pandant "Luptă de cavalerie lângă pietre antice", which show contrasting views of conflict.
